The production team from Everybody’s Talking About Jamie has regretfully announced the cancellation of the Australian tour on their social media account and production website this morning. The statement on their Facebook and Instagram accounts were as follows
As a result of nationwide measures to limit the spread of COVID-19 in the community, the producers of the Australian production of Everybody’s Talking About Jamie regret to announce that the Australian tour cannot proceed. Ticketholders for all affected performances will be contacted directly by your ticketing provider with further information.
We were overwhelmed by the response to the national tour announcement, and hope to reschedule the tour so Australian audiences can experience this heart-warming Olivier-nominated musical in the future.
The critically acclaimed, Olivier Award nominated, West End hit musical Everybody’s Talking About Jamie was due to premiere at the Sydney Opera House from 18 July 2020 with subsequent shows in Melbourne, Brisbane, Canberra, Adelaide, Wyong and Brisbane.
